AARP is the nation's largest nonprofit, nonpartisan organization dedicated to empowering people 50 and older to choose how they live as they age. With a nationwide presence, AARP strengthens communities and advocates for what matters most to the more than 100 million Americans 50-plus and their families: health and financial security, and personal fulfillment. AARP also works for individuals in the marketplace by sparking new solutions and allowing carefully chosen, high-quality products and services to carry the AARP name. As a trusted source for news and information, AARP produces the nation's largest-circulation publications, AARP The Magazine and the AARP Bulletin.
Are you a detail-oriented, creative, and driven student interested in strategic communications and storytelling? AARP is looking for you! In this role, you will support the Strategic Communications Team by collaborating with Strategy Directors on projects that shape messaging and support communications planning across key initiatives. You’ll gain hands-on experience developing written content, crafting messaging frameworks, and contributing to report writing, while also supporting project management efforts to keep initiatives on track. This internship offers the opportunity to explore emerging tools, including the use of AI in communications, and to apply innovative thinking to real-world challenges. AARP is committed to your growth and professional development. This paid internship is for Summer 2026.
AARP will not sponsor an employment visa for this position at this time.
Additional Requirements
Hybrid Work Environment
AARP observes Mondays and Fridays as remote workdays, except for essential functions. Remote work can only be done within the United States and its territories.
Compensation and Benefits
The hourly range is $18 for undergraduates, $21 for graduate students, and $28 for Ph.D. candidates. Internships are non-exempt positions and are not eligible for employee benefits.
